Regarding the dimensions and measurements, a badminton court can be used for two modes: a single game and a doubles game. A badminton court for singles is 44ft long and 17ft wide, whereas the area for a doubles game is 44ft long and 20ft wide. While the length is kept the same for both courts, the court has a shorter width for singles games.

The official dimensions of a standard badminton court are 20 feet wide by 44 feet long, or 6.1 meters wide by 13.4 meters long. The net divides the court in half, creating two playing areas that are each 22 feet by 20 feet, or 6.7 meters by 6.1 meters.

The dimensions of the badminton court are as follows: A regulation size badminton court is a rectangle, 13.41 m (44 ft) long by 6.1 m (20 ft) wide, which is divided in half by a net with a height of 1.55 m (5 ft 1 in) at the poles. The net is 760 mm in depth and a minimum of 6.1 m wide.

The dimensions of a badminton court are 20 ft x 44 ft (6.1 m x 13.4 m), an area of 880 ft2 (81.75 m2). The diagonal length of the full court is 48.30 ft (14.72 m). Both singles and doubles are played on the same standard court.
